About Gachon University Gil Medical Center

Gachon University Gil Medical Center, located in Incheon, South Korea, is a leading multidisciplinary hospital renowned for its advanced medical technology and patient-centered care. Since its establishment in 1987, the center has been at the forefront of medical innovation in Asia. The Gachon Sleep Medicine Center, a specialized department within the hospital, offers a comprehensive and multidisciplinary approach to the diagnosis and treatment of a wide range of sleep disorders. The center is staffed by a dedicated team of specialists from various fields, including Neurology, Psychiatry, Otorhinolaryngology (ENT), Pediatrics, and Dentistry, ensuring that patients receive holistic and individualized care for their specific sleep-related issues.

The Sleep Medicine Center's mission is to improve patients' quality of life by providing accurate diagnoses and effective treatments for sleep disorders. They address a variety of conditions, including insomnia, sleep apnea, snoring, narcolepsy, restless legs syndrome, and pediatric sleep disorders. The center's approach is rooted in a deep understanding of the complex nature of sleep and its impact on overall health. They utilize a combination of neurological, anatomical, and mental health perspectives to develop personalized treatment plans that address the root cause of each patient's sleep problems.

One of the key features of the Gachon Sleep Medicine Center is its state-of-the-art facilities and advanced technology. The center is equipped with the latest Natus sleep monitoring systems (2019 model) in its independent sleep examination rooms. This cutting-edge technology allows for high-resolution brainwave and respiratory monitoring, ensuring the most accurate and detailed sleep studies (polysomnography). The built-in SpO2, body position, and nasal pressure sensors enhance patient comfort during the overnight studies. This commitment to using the latest technology reflects the center's dedication to providing the highest standard of care.

The history of the Sleep Medicine Center at Gachon University Gil Medical Center demonstrates its long-standing commitment to this specialized field. The neurology department opened its first sleep examination room in February 2004, and a second room was added in March 2007 to meet the growing demand for sleep-related services. The official Gachon Sleep Medicine Center was established in March 2020, consolidating the expertise of various departments into a single, integrated center. This evolution highlights the hospital's recognition of the importance of specialized sleep medicine and its dedication to providing comprehensive care in this area.

What makes the Gachon Sleep Medicine Center unique is its truly multidisciplinary approach. By bringing together experts from different medical specialties, the center can address the multifaceted nature of sleep disorders. For example, a patient with sleep apnea might be evaluated by an ENT specialist to assess their airway, a neurologist to analyze their sleep patterns, and a dentist to explore the option of an oral appliance. This collaborative approach ensures that all aspects of the patient's condition are considered, leading to more effective and long-lasting treatment outcomes. Specialized Services

Polysomnography (Sleep Study)

Comprehensive overnight sleep study to diagnose various sleep disorders, including sleep apnea, by monitoring brain waves, heart rate, breathing, and body movements.

CPAP Therapy

Continuous Positive Airway Pressure (CPAP) therapy for the treatment of obstructive sleep apnea. The center provides CPAP machine setup, fitting, and follow-up care.

Surgical Options for Sleep Apnea

Surgical interventions for sleep apnea, including Uvulopalatopharyngoplasty (UPPP), Maxillomandibular Advancement (MMA), and other procedures performed by ENT specialists.

Oral Appliance Therapy

Custom-fitted oral appliances for the treatment of snoring and mild to moderate sleep apnea, provided by dental specialists.

Treatment for Insomnia

Comprehensive evaluation and treatment for insomnia, including cognitive-behavioral therapy for insomnia (CBT-I) and medication management.

Treatment for Restless Legs Syndrome

Diagnosis and management of restless legs syndrome (RLS) and periodic limb movement disorder (PLMD).

Pediatric Sleep Services

Specialized care for children with sleep disorders, including sleep apnea, parasomnias, and behavioral sleep problems.
